Q. Preloading - Control of settlements?
This method consists of loading the soil strata by a load intensity which will be equal to or higher than the expected load intensity. The soil strata will settle due to preloading. Later, remove the preload and construct the structure. The period of preloading depends on the time rate of settlement. Hence, if the rate of settlement is slow, then, period of preloading will be too long. The compression under preloading will be very rapid in porous soils with low relative density. Rebound after removal of preload is also less in such soil deposits. Addition of water during preloading may be advantageous, since it breaks the weak bonds in strata having silts and loosely packed sands. Organic silts, peats, sanitary fills can be precompressed effectively by preloading. Lowering of ground water table also contributes for preloading.
Reloading in the site is time consuming in soils where consolidation settlement is important unless drainage facility like sand drainslband drains, well points, electro-osmosis methods are used along with preload. Reloading is generally adopted in poor soils with relatively high water contents. With preloading, unless drainag; is rapid, pore pressure build up will take place, reducing the shear strength.
